Guidance on Leftovers
Apostle ‘Que is committed to the health and safety of our Clients and their guests. Any food that is not consumed during the event will need to be handled in accordance with the North Carolinas Department of Health Food Regulations. In accordance with appropriate state health codes, Apostle ‘Que reserves the right to discard any food items where there is a reasonable risk for food borne illness to occur.
Clients are given the choice to keep cooked leftover food, providing them with the opportunity to enjoy the remaining items after the event. Apostle ‘Que offers to package up cooked leftover food and give to the Client, for which Apostle ‘Que is no longer responsible for the food once packaged up. Apostle ‘Que is not responsible for the safety and quality of said food after it leaves our supervision and care. Non-cooked/raw items cannot be left with the Client.
Apostle ‘Que recommends discarding food left out after 3 hours or has not been temperature-controlled after 3 hours. Apostle ‘Que is not responsible for food left out or consumed after 3 hours. Apostle ‘Que is not responsible for any food being served, which is not part of the agreed-upon invoice.
Service Financial Commitment
A twenty-five percent (25%) service fee in the final billing on all food, beverage, and labor covers various aspects of services and resources provided to ensure a successful event, including set up, coordination, kitchen essentials, merchant processing, and other administrative expenses.
Full-Service Financial Commitment
Client commits to a minimum food purchase of $350 to take advantage of the full-service option. The comprehensive service fee ensures that the Client does not have to worry about individual cost components. A thirty-five percent (35%) service fee in the final billing on all food, beverage, and labor covers various aspects, including use of our equipment, equipment rentals, buffet décor, transportation, energy costs, standard liability insurance fees, all necessary permits, and other administrative expenses.
Please note that the service charge is taxable based on North Carolina Department of Revenue and is not a gratuity for the Apostle ‘Que staff.

Trailer Appearance
Client commits to a minimum food purchase of $1,400 and a minimum of two (2) hours to take advantage of the trailer appearance service. Ensuring that the catering setup is accommodated and that there are no parking-related issues, the Client understands and guarantees a private parking area of minimum forty-two (42) feet and twelve (12) foot clearance. The client must verify that Apostle ‘Que can park at the event location. To reduce the risk of misunderstandings on the day of the event, Client will provide detailed driving directions to the event, including instructions on preferred setup, parking, and serving from, no less than seven (7) days before the event.

Indemnification/Assumption of Risk/Limitation of Liability.
Client shall indemnify, hold harmless and defend Apostle ‘Que, its officers, directors, members, employees, subcontractors, volunteers, and agents from against any and all losses, claims, liability, damage, action, judgment recovered from or asserted against them, or other expense (including, without limitation, attorneys’ fees and expenses), arising out of or relating to any third-party claim of negligence, property damage, personal injury or death arising from or related to the Event, the Services performed by Apostle ‘Que, and/or acts or omissions of Client, its agents, contractors, employees or invitees in connection with the Event. Client assumes all risk of injury to its employees, agents, contractors, invitees or any attendees at the Event from any cause, and hereby waives all claims in respect thereof against Apostle ‘Que. The foregoing indemnification and assumption of risk shall not be effective to the extent that property damage or personal injury results directly from the gross negligence or intentional misconduct of Apostle ‘Que. EXCEPT FOR INDEMNIFICATION OBLIGATIONS HEREUNDER, (A) UNDER NO CIRCUMSTANCES SHALL EITHER PARTY BE LIABLE TO THE OTHER PARTY FOR INDIRECT, INCIDENTAL, CONSEQUENTIAL, SPECIAL OR EXEMPLARY DAMAGES (EVEN IF THAT PARTY HAS BEEN ADVISED OF THE POSSIBILITY OF SUCH DAMAGES), ARISING FROM ANY PROVISION OF THIS AGREEMENT AND (B) NEITHER PARTY’S TOTAL LIABILITY TO THE OTHER PARTY FOR ANY CLAIM ARISING UNDER THIS AGREEMENT SHALL EXCEED THE TOTAL AMOUNT PAID BY CLIENT TO APOSTLE ‘QUE UNDER THIS AGREEMENT.
